In Revelation 10:10, John, the author of this apocalyptic book, shows us a rather unusual action – he eats a little scroll he receives from an angel. This moment is rich in symbolism and reflects a deeper interaction between the spiritual and physical realms. Eating the scroll implies not just consuming words but internalizing the message contained within.
When John describes the scroll as sweet in his mouth and bitter in his stomach, it hints at the duality of God's messages—joy intertwined with sorrow. This reflects the experiences faced by prophets throughout the Bible. Think of Jeremiah, who said that God’s words became a joy and delight to him (Jeremiah 15:16), or more poignantly, Ezekiel when he similarly consumed a scroll (Ezekiel 3:1-3).
This eating motif can stir a remembrance of wisdom literature, where acquiring understanding often translates to a deep, personal immersion. For example, Proverbs frequently counsels, “Intake of wisdom,” for transformative growth.
Moreover, it's fascinating to consider that the scroll is still unopened — a future prophecy unfolding for those who seek spiritual truth. Throughout the Book of Revelation, numbers like 7 (symbolizing perfection) and metaphors like that of sweet and bitter beckon the reader to engage critically but reverently with its mysteries. When John ingests that scroll, he's committing to live out what it means to be a messenger for such profound truths, regardless of their sticky, or bitter, aftermath.
